During combat, Wolverine's rage meter builds up, and when full allows him to use more devastating attacks, like the claw spin and a berserker mode, which increases Wolverine's claw strength until his Rage Meter empties. Wolverine can also use the environment to his advantage, such as by impaling foes on spikes. Another form of attack is the lunge, which allows Wolverine to quickly close the distance to an enemy. Ĭombat relies on three options - light attacks, heavy attacks, and grabs.

Enemies can be slain in several ways in addition to the graphic display of Wolverine's healing factor. The Uncaged Edition also features a large amount of blood and gore. X-Men Origins takes influences from games such as God of War and Devil May Cry with a third person perspective. Wolverine lunges toward an enemy helicopter. The game was developed primarily by Raven Software through the use of Unreal Engine technology. A version of the game was also released for mobile phones. The game release coincided with the release of the film on for the PlayStation 3, Xbox 360, Windows, Wii, PlayStation 2, Nintendo DS, and PlayStation Portable. X-Men Origins: Wolverine is a hack and slash action-adventure game featuring the Marvel Comics character Wolverine and loosely based on the film of the same name.
